WebDouble-check that the crown is at soil level but be sure all the roots are covered. The plant may not grow healthy if the crown is too deep or shallow. WebSeedbeds: A bed of soil cultivated for planting seeds or seedlings before being transplanted. Seedlings : Young plants—especially ones that grow from seeds (rather than from a cutting). Transplanting: To uproot and replant a growing plant or an already well-established plant.
